Aubeon is an East Timorese suco in the Barique administrative office ( municipality of Manatuto ).

Before the 2015 regional reform, Aubeon had an area of ​​57.33 km². Now it is 48.95 km². The Suco is located in the south of the Barique administrative office on the Timor Sea . To the west is the Suco Uma Boco and to the north, beyond the southern coastal road, which forms one of the main traffic routes in the country, the Suco Fatuwaque . In the east, Aubeon borders on Sucos Ahic ( Lacluta administrative office ) and Luca ( Viqueque administrative office ) belonging to the municipality of Viqueque . The river Dilor forms the border with the municipality of Viqueque . In the center of Aubeon are the lakes Lagoa Weclaracan and Lagoa Craudicur . The Naan Kuro lagoon stretches along much of the coast to the west .

The largest place of sucos is Buburlaran ( Bubur Laran , Buburlolon ) in the northwest of Aubeon. The places Wemaubodak and Waicadi border on it . The village of Wecadi ( Wecade ) is located on Lagoa Weclaracan . There are primary schools in Buburlaran and Wecadi. Buburlaran also has a preschool and a helipad.

The two Aldeias Buburlaran and Wecadi are located in the Suco .

Residents

1358 inhabitants (2015) live in the Suco, of which 702 are men and 656 women. The population density is 27.7 inhabitants / km². There are 207 households in the Suco. Over 84% of the population name Tetum Terik as their mother tongue. Over 9% speak Habun , almost 3% Tetum Prasa , minorities Mambai , Makasae , Idaté , Kairui or Kemak .

politics

In the elections of 2004/2005 was Rogerio Franco elected Chefe de Suco and in 2009 re-elected.
